  • Title

    Intrusion detection using mobile agent in ad-hoc networks

  • Abstract
    Security has become an important issue for mobile ad hoc networks especially for the more security-sensitive applications used in military and critical networks. As a positive protection, intrusion detection system has been successfully applied in wired networks. However, these correlative researches are not fit for mobile ad hoc networks. This paper puts forward a novel architecture based on mobile agent platform for superior intrusion detection in mobile ad hoc networks. Furthermore, an IDS agent selection algorithm and its security communication mechanism are proposed.
